2026-07-072026-07-07http://salesiana.dossiersoluciones.com/handle/123456789/64420The multiplier representation of the generalized symmetry group of a quasiperiodic flow on the n-torus defines, for each subgroup of the multiplier group of the flow, a group invariant of the smooth conjugacy class of that flow. This group invariant is the internal semidirect product of a subgroup isomorphic to the n-torus by a subgroup isomorphic to that subgroup of the multiplier group. Each subgroup of the multiplier group is a multiplicative group of algebraic integers of degree at most n, which group is isomorphic to an abelian group of n by n unimodular matrices.13 pagesDynamical SystemsGroup TheoryStructure of Group Invariants of a Quasiperiodic Flowtext
